To Dairymen, Sheep Farmers, &c. MESSRS. HERVEY, JOHNSTON & Co. beg to announce, that in terms of instructions from Messrs. Rhodes" if Hervey, they will sell by Public Auction, at an early date, to be notified in a fature advertisement, — the entire' quantity of Female Stock belonging to that Firm, con--sisting of Cows and Heifers .(mostly in calf) and Ewes, all thoroughly acclimated, at present depasturing at Watt's Peninsula, Terawitte station, and other places. The attention of the Settlers is invited to the above sale, as the ..quality, of the Stock is too well known to require comment. Custom House Buildings, 16th June, 1849.

EVANGELICAL ALLIANCE. AGENURvVL MEETINjG of the Members and Friends ' of the Wellington Branch of the Alliance, will be held (d. v.) on Monday evening next, the 18th instant, in the Scotch Church, Lambton Quay, for the purpose of agreeing to a Memorial to Earl' Grey, against the proposed introduction of Convict Exiles into this colony. Chair to be taken at T o'clock by the Ebv. James Watkin. J. Woodward, Sec. June 15, 1849. ' ,
CANTERBURY ASSOCIATION. i ♦— SEALED TENDERS for the Erection of Emigration Barracks, Stores, Out-build-ings, Office, School house, and Church, will be received up to the 23rd instant, at the Canterbury Association Office, Thorndon Flat, where also drawings and specifications' may be seen and further information obtained. ' ( Approved security will be required for the due performance of the work.
